Stranded {Lilith + Forrest}
“Just...great.” Lilith looked at the flat tire on the back left side of her car, wringing her hands in a slight panic. She was already running late to meet her family for dinner and now this. She could already hear the disbelief in her father’s tone if she tried to tell him that she had a flat tire and wouldn’t be able to make it. He’d read it as an excuse for not wanting to join them. She was already on thin ice with her parents. Each mistake she made was just another crack weakening that ice. She walked around to her truck and popped it open, lifting the bottom liner to find her spare tire. Lilith was embarrassed to admit that she had never changed a tire before. She knew what the tire iron was and how it was meant to be used and she understood the main use of the jack. Using all those things to fix the problem, in high heels and a pencil shirt no less, seemed easier said than done. Lilith placed the jack and tire iron on the ground, glancing over her shoulder as she saw a truck heading down the road. She wasn’t sure if she should wave down for help or let the stranger pass by. It was hard to trust anyone these days and you never knew who was capable of hurting you or helping you. Lilith swallowed anxiously as the truck pulled up behind her car and a tall figure jumped from the driver’s side door. “Uh, I was just trying to change my tire. First timer,” she giggled awkwardly.
